Coding A Vr Sport Using Unity Engine As A Newbie By Bobby Yang

Each platform has its personal options, benefits, and drawbacks, so you want to do somewhat analysis earlier than buying or renting one. You should also think about the hardware and software program necessities, the cost, and the supply of VR content material and assets. RiftSketch is a web-based reside overfitting in ml coding setting for Virtual Reality. With our curriculum, we strive to empower young entrepreneurs, fostering their ardour, creativity, and problem-solving abilities. Through interactive lessons, practical exercises, and real-life examples, we aim to encourage the next generation of enterprise leaders.

coding virtual reality

Buy Kooring Vr Future Class Pack 2

Our “Coding in Augmented and Virtual Reality” course is specifically designed to immerse youngsters in an exciting journey of creativity, innovation, and technology. In this hands-on program, college students will explore the intersection of coding and spatial computing, unlocking the limitless potential of digital experiences. At the core of VR and AR lies coding — the language that bridges the gap vr programming between imagination and actuality.

Who Are The Largest Employers Of Vr Developers?

Currently, people are already in a place to work and collaborate in a VR world utilizing present apps that connect with their working units in real life. There are additionally purposes of VR for providing sure expertise to individuals at minimized price. In terms of coding with Visual Studio for the Unity Engine, there are few scripts involved with few traces of codes to create primary VR video games. Using the language of C# (similar to Java), you would count on to work with fundamental references with Unity Objects and Components and using the elemental ideas of C#.

Entrepreneurship For Youths: A Enjoyable And Interactive Guide To Starting Your Own Business

Generally, Virtual Desktop provides more customization and works equally well. “Oculus Remote Desktop ” additionally makes use of the outside cameras of the Quest 2 to level out you a half of your real desk (with keyboard and mouse), which might greatly enhance the orientation of your peripherals.

There are very few methods to getting around utilizing all 10 of your fingers. Increase your development output inside the subsequent 30 days with out sacrificing high quality. Python is often not a language that one considers learning when delving into VR. If you wish to program VR experiences for Android natively, understanding how to program in Java is crucial. Next, from my terminal, I ran the next command to open up the shared session. Anything typed into this session would seem on the VR headset.

Coding plays a pivotal position in optimizing the efficiency of VR and AR applications. Developers should write efficient algorithms to handle complex graphical computations, reducing latency and ensuring a smooth person experience. This focus on performance optimization is a constant challenge that pushes programmers to innovate and find artistic options.

Through programming, developers breathe life into the virtual environments and increase the physical world with digital components. Coding serves as the inspiration upon which all VR and AR experiences are constructed, enabling interactions, animations, and dynamic visualizations. Our experienced instructors will information students by way of a comprehensive curriculum that combines concept with practical software. Through participating projects and challenges, kids will achieve proficiency in industry-standard tools and platforms, empowering them to turn out to be fluent in coding for augmented and virtual reality. Throughout the course, youngsters will study to create and manipulate virtual environments, develop interactive simulations, and convey their imaginations to life by way of coding.

  • You also can choose between completely different environments, which isn’t at present attainable with “Oculus Remote Desktop”.
  • Eventually the industry will converge onto a certain set of rules that work the most effective.
  • The next step is to be taught a VR programming language that can work together with your chosen platform.
  • Magic Leap’s gadget, for instance, supposedly makes use of a lightweight subject show as a substitute of a typical pixel-based show.
  • “Jobs on this field have been expanding and will continue to develop as more firms are joining the industry with new hardware,” he stated, agreeing that aspiring VR builders ought to just dive in.

VR functions have turn out to be a subset of these web experiences, and lots of libraries surfaced to assist builders work on the platform. C++ has a long-standing recognition within the programming group as being a very performant and environment friendly language. It has been a staple for developing demanding 3D applications, especially videogames, for a really lengthy time, and it’s not going away anytime soon. C# is one of the most used languages for VR development, and it’s all because of Unity. Unity initially started as a recreation growth framework but over the past few years it has begun to slowly transition to an all-purpose media creation device. It presents tools for growing many kinds of Virtual Reality experiences in a single single package deal.

coding virtual reality

A-Frame is an open-source net framework for creating digital actuality experiences. It is a Python-based software growth platform made to create VR applications. It is used by many analysis amenities and universities, as well as NASA. Despite sensible limitations of the headset and keyboard setup, the expertise left me with the distinct impression that virtual reality is the future of human-computer interplay. Regan believes the combined reality subject “definitely has a bright future,” particularly as the technology continues to advance and business use cases turn into clearer.

Coding is the method of creating directions for computer systems to carry out duties, corresponding to making apps, web sites, or software program. By using VR, you possibly can study coding in a more participating, interactive, and artistic method. Virtual reality (VR) is an immersive expertise that can create amazing experiences and applications. In this text, we will share some suggestions and assets that may allow you to get began with VR growth.

You also can search for present VR initiatives you could modify, improve, or remix. You can find many VR projects online, corresponding to on GitHub, Sketchfab, or the Asset Store. You also can be a part of online communities, corresponding to Reddit, Discord, or Stack Overflow, where you probably can ask questions, get feedback, and share your work. Being the most popular game engine, Unity lets you create just about any sort of recreation. It has common VR support, which implies you may make your game as soon as and may play it on pretty much any VR system. In some more superior headsets, you must use controllers that act as your hands.

“Jobs in this area have been increasing and can proceed to grow as more companies are becoming a member of the business with new hardware,” he said, agreeing that aspiring VR developers should simply dive in. “There are limitless resources online to get you began in creating, so there isn’t any right or wrong method to get began,” he mentioned. C# was designed by Microsoft engineer Anders Hejlsberg in 2000 as a general-purpose language.

coding virtual reality

We consider in providing opportunities for everybody to discover and excel in each side of robotics and coding. Regardless of talent stage, our packages are designed to challenge and inspire younger minds. If you wish to start growing VR apps, one of the best and most versatile languages to do so might be both C# or C++. They are probably the most utilized in a wide range of VR experiences and, as a result, have the biggest communities that you could flip to for assist fixing particular issues you can come across.

Coursera offers more than 25 programs that educate virtual or extended reality and has amassed practically 300,000 enrollments, in accordance with an organization spokesperson. Polygon Starter Pack — Synty Studios and Lowpoly coaching dummy — iltaen are the two free unity belongings used in this project in addition to the tutorial. So all the prefabs and animations you see in the project or the tutorial video are sourced here. In the video, I briefly talked about my journey as someone who has by no means worn a pair of VR glasses to having the power to code a basic VR recreation using Unity Engine within 2 months. It features dynamic typing, first-class features, curly-bracket syntax, and prototype-based object orientation. JavaScript is part of the backbone of the Internet, together with CSS and HTML.

Three.js is a JavaScript 3D Library that permits developers to build VR experiences. A few years later, A-Frame was developed on top of Three.js by providing an Entity Component System framework and was particularly made to construct VR solutions. With the expansion of the internet as a content material delivery platform, languages tied to web development saw a growth in use as well.

Transform Your Business With AI Software Development Solutions https://www.globalcloudteam.com/ — be successful, be the first!

Leave a Reply

Your email address will not be published. Required fields are marked *